idea 错误: 找不到或无法加载主类 xxx.xxx.xxxxx
JDK环境,maven项目还是ee还是web项目,是否都正常。
如果是用idea打开的话,在源码
目录上点击右键
,然后找到
Mark directory as->source root
看这篇:(真的是主类没找到)
http://www.cnblogs.com/mrray1105/p/8135616.html
解决不了,看这篇:(project structure 中修改path为当前项目目录)
IDEA 错误:找不到或无法加载主类_大花花@的博客-CSDN博客_idea 找不到或无法加载主类
解决不了,看这篇:(idea本身缓存问题 清理缓存重启IDEA file-->invalidate Cache/restart)
IDEA 出现错误:找不到或无法加载主类_lionsarmstrong的博客-CSDN博客
还是没有解决,那就跟我一样了:(Module must not contain source root. The root already belongs to module)
多模块项目Module must not contain source root. The root already belongs to module_alwaysBrother的博客-CSDN博客
找到不属于你项目的东西删掉就好了。
多试几次。多找几次。多重启几次。
下图更改当前项目路径的paths时,会多一个module,再重新指定当前项目的module,再删除,再重启。
没准可以。有时候也不知道怎么就不行了,突然又可以了。
大家好,我是烤鸭: 现在是采坑实录。idea 错误: 找不到或无法加载主类 xxx.xxx.xxxxxJDK环境,maven项目还是ee还是web项目,是否都正常。如果是用idea打开的话,在源码目录上点击右键,然后找到Mark directory as->source root看这篇:(真的是主类没找到) http://www.cnblogs.co...
前言:虽然学习Java语言约有两年多,但在最近需要使用命令行工具编译并运行Java程序时,还是报错了。花费了一些时间,解决了该问题,发现解决方法在初学Java时使用过。一则,为了避免以后再出现同样的问题而浪费不必要的时间;二则,作为使用该语言的程序员,对于该语言的一些基本问题,应该有清晰的理解和认识;三则,网上的一些解决方案,不够完备。有的没有解释问题原因,直接给出答案;有的,未列举出某些常见情况的解决方案。因此,写此文章,让读者可以举一反三,深入理解问题。
一、 问题分析
找
不到
或
无法
加载
主类
,主要原因有
从同事那里复制过来的项目,或者经过修改的项目,或者本地项目更改了启动
类
的名称时,都有可能会出现此异常“
找
不到
或
无法
加载
主类
xxxx”。
打开
idea
的 project structure
1、看一下moudle的名称是否与现在的项目名称一致。
2、看一下moudle中的paths设置中,jar包的输出位置,以及编译输出位置是否和现在修改后预设的相同。
3、修改为相同后,maven clean,重新运行项目,看看是不是有了。
1、打开运行设
public class test{
public static void main(String[] args) {
System.out.println("Hello Word !");
运行java文件需要先编译:
javac test.java
然后运行:
java test
有时在运行时,...
原因1、启动
类
路径错了
由于我本来项目路径是com.elif.manager,启动
类
路径是com.elifen.manager.ManagerApplication,后面为了和其他小伙伴路径统一,改成com.elif.manager,但是IDE的RUN/Debug的Configuration路径没有变,导致
找
不到
启动
类
报错 其实IDE已经给提示了,你的启动
类
配置上有个小❌
原因二:缓存问题
某天不知道啥原因,项目启动就报错
找
不到
或
无法
加载
主类
,观察半天,始终看不出解决办法,遂尝试执行File ->.
当
IDEA
出现"
找
不到
或
无法
加载
主类
"的
错误
时,一般有几种可能的原因。
首先,这个
错误
可能是因为项目的构建路径配置不正确。你可以检查你的项目设置,确保
主类
的路径正确指定。另外,你也可以尝试重新构建项目,以确保编译过程中没有出现
错误
。
其次,这个
错误
还可能是因为项目的依赖库没有正确地导入到项目中。你可以检查你的项目的依赖配置,确保所有需要的依赖库都正确地导入到项目中。
另外,这个
错误
还可能是因为你的项目的运行配置不正确。你可以检查你的运行配置,确保
主类
的配置正确。
此外,还有一种可能是因为系统的编码方式导致的
错误
。你可以尝试将项目移动到没有中文路径的地方,或者更改系统的编码方式来解决这个问题。
综上所述,当出现"
找
不到
或
无法
加载
主类
"的
错误
时,你可以检查项目的构建路径配置、依赖库导入、运行配置以及系统的编码方式等方面,来解决这个问题。<span class="em">1</span><span class="em">2</span><span class="em">3</span>
#### 引用[.reference_title]
- *1* [
IDEA
错误
之
找
不到
或
无法
加载
主类
的问题](https://download.csdn.net/download/weixin_38517122/12820897)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_2"}}] [.reference_item style="max-width: 33.333333333333336%"]
- *2* [
IDEA
打包jar-解决
找
不到
或
无法
加载
主类
main的问题](https://download.csdn.net/download/weixin_38741075/12821148)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_2"}}] [.reference_item style="max-width: 33.333333333333336%"]
- *3* [
IDEA
错误
:
找
不到
或
无法
加载
主类
](https://blog.csdn.net/qq_40584593/article/details/128304644)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_2"}}] [.reference_item style="max-width: 33.333333333333336%"]
[ .reference_list ]